- In a sense, you will find that it does not matter what stance you take
- in bondage and discipline games. Either role done well transcends into the
- other, and to be done well both require trust. As Innana was stripped of
- eveything but her thelemic trust in self, so will each participant be left
- naked of all but Will.
- Both dominance and submissiveness, to be effective, must be willed
- acts (hence of a dominent nature). Yes, the submissive makes a choice, a
- very brave one, to put hirself into the power of another. By doing so, SHe
- creates the illusion of helplessness that gives hir permission to be more
- vulnerable and open than SHe could normally allow hirself to be. The
- dominent is then compelled by the submissive, with respect for the
- submissives limits to explore and push against emotional blockages. Both
- parties are, in a way, submissive to each other's needs and desires, or
- the game playing will not be effective.
- I have found alternating roles to yield the most intense results as
- this develops the dynamic of master and slave within. As within, so
- without. This mirroring between interior and exterior culminates in an
- orgasm of transcendance in which one is no longer defined by the
- limitations of an either/or neither/nor universe.
- While this practice works for me, each must be goverened by hir own
- instict and follow hir own inclination.
- The intimacy required for and created by these rituals is of a most
- intense nature, which may be part of the reason they are a taboo of this
- culture. The roles of God and Child which are enacted will undoubtably
- bring up primal rages and longings, feelings and desires you have been too
- afraid to look at, childhood issues, and the pain and joy of relationships
- current and long dead. In other words, you will get to know yourself and
- your lover very well and you cannot always be prepared for what you will
- find.
- The sexual aspect that for most is inherent in these explorations will
- be changed even to the alchemy of the kalas. from what it was before so as
- to intensify both the sexual and magickal result.
- If childhood sexual guilt, or the desire to be punished because of
- other varieties of guilt should arise, do not be alarmed. These are part
- of the religious and cultural heritage of most of us raised in this
- society. As with most other issues that may emerge from sado-masochistic
- practice, they may hopefully be talked about, worked through, made peace
- with, and let go with the aid of an attentive and caring partner.
- The very act of sharing these rites with another speaks of a wish to
- accept and bring into the light those parts of us, that through self
- hatred, fear, and misunderstanding we have buried.
- No part of us is not of the gods.
- The use of fear and pain in this rituals, is up to the discretion of
- the participants.( It should be noted, since it is frequently ignored,
- that dominants have limits, too.) While fear and pain will likely arise
- they are often signs of incompleteness if they are a result of the rites.
